Release notes for review — Moonwrack tide-table widget v1.4. This build fixes the off-by-one in the neap-tide interpolation and adds caching for the Harbor Pell station feed. Please confirm the chart renders correctly across DST boundaries before approving. Once approved, the artifact gets signed and pushed to the widget CDN. For verification during review, the deploy signing key is included below.

signing key of bahaf-bagaf = bky19_uiUxDExuKwEKEZfEG19

Sheetforge's spreadsheet export worker spikes to 6 GB on workbooks over 40k rows, triggering the container OOM killer mid-transaction. Pooled connections are abandoned, not closed, so the pool exhausts within minutes and subsequent exports fail with connection timeouts. Reproduced on staging with the Quarrystone tenant dataset. Streaming writes are the likely fix; review for leaked credentials in crash dumps too. Repro uses the staging store, reachable via the string below.

warehouse DSN: mssql://aldiel_svc:1hgBhXwSI6cP6V@db-f60b.qorvelworks.example:5432/briius

Re: cron drift on the Lanternfold job runner. Root cause was NTP stepping mid-tick plus our overly tight skew tolerance. Fix widens the acceptance window and adds jitter to reschedules. Don't touch the poll loop itself. Verify against staging before merge. The revised constants are shown below.

tuning constants:
BUDGETS = {
    "gilok": 870,
    "briael": 629,
    "silok": 264,
    "ruswyn": 693,
    "ralax": 162,
    "ralath": 605,
    "nordor": 675,
}

Ticket #2907 — Signature check fails on report builder export

Support: customers exporting from the Tallyvane report builder see a signature verification error after the sorting-stability patch. The patch changed row ordering in grouped exports, which altered the serialized payload, so exports signed before the patch now fail verification against cached manifests. Advise customers to regenerate reports; old exports cannot be re-verified. Fresh exports are signed with the key below.

signing key of fadug-haweg = bky19_x2JJNa4RuE34mQa9TgK